From e98ee547e6dd2dc95882cacabd4b7663c1567bc9 Mon Sep 17 00:00:00 2001 From: Mitch Bradley Date: Mon, 24 May 2021 11:16:28 -1000 Subject: [PATCH] Fixed bug in uint handler() --- Grbl_Esp32/src/Configuration/HandlerBase.h |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/Grbl_Esp32/src/Configuration/HandlerBase.h b/Grbl_Esp32/src/Configuration/HandlerBase.h index f023c94d..1efa9bd7 100644 --- a/Grbl_Esp32/src/Configuration/HandlerBase.h +++ b/Grbl_Esp32/src/Configuration/HandlerBase.h @@ -21,9 +21,9 @@ namespace Configuration { public: virtual void handle(const char* name, bool& value) = 0; virtual void handle(const char* name, int& value) = 0; - virtual void handle(const char* name, uint& value) { + virtual void handle(const char* name, uint32_t& value) { int32_t v = int32_t(value); - handle(name, value); + handle(name, v); value = uint32_t(v); }